Transient Voltage Suppressors 1V5KE6V8(C)A - 1V5KE440(C)A

Features

* Glass passivated junction.
* 1500W Peak Pulse Power capability at 1.0 ms.
* Excellent clamping capability.
* Low incremental surge resistance.
* Fast response time; typically less than 1.0 ps from 0 volts to BV for unidirectional and 5.0 ns for bidirectional.
* Typical IR less than 1.0 µA above 10V.
* UL certified, UL #E210467.
